Complete Pseudohole and Heavy-Pseudoparticle Operator Representation
for the Hubbard Chain
J. M. P. Carmelo and N. M. R. Peres
Department of Physics, University of E?vora, Apartado 94, P - 7001 E?vora Codex, Portugal
(Received 20 December 1996)
We introduce the pseudohole and heavy-pseudoparticle operator algebra that generates all
Hubbard-chain eigenstates from a single reference vacuum. In addition to the pseudoholes already
introduced for the description of the low-energy physics, this involves the heavy pseudoparticles asso-
ciated with Hamiltonian eigenstates whose energy spectrum has a gap relatively to the many-electron
ground state. We introduce a generalized pseudoparticle perturbation theory which describes the
relevant finite-energy ground state transitions. In the present basis these excitations refer to a small
density of excited pseudoparticles. Our operator basis goes beyond the Bethe-ansatz solution and it
is the suitable and correct starting point for the study of the finite-frequency properties, which are of
great relevance for the understanding of the unusual spectral properties detected in low-dimensional
novel materials.
PACS numbers: 72.15. Nj, 72.90.+y, 05.30. Fk, 03.65. Ca
